DENSO
DENSO Corporation engages in the manufacture and sale of automotive parts in Japan, Rest of Asia, North America, Europe, and internationally. DENSO (DNO) - Total Assets
Latest total assets as of March 2025: €8.12 Trillion EUR
Based on the latest financial reports, DENSO (DNO) holds total assets worth €8.12 Trillion EUR as of March 2025.
Total assets represent everything the company owns and controls, combining both current assets—like cash and cash equivalents, accounts receivable, and inventories—and non-current assets such as property, plant, equipment (PP&E), intangible assets, and long-term investments.

Annual Total Assets for DENSO (2014–2025)
The table below shows the annual total assets of DENSO from 2014 to 2025.
| Year | Total Assets |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2025-03-31 | €8.12 Trillion | -10.65% |
| 2024-03-31 | €9.09 Trillion | +22.74% |
| 2023-03-31 | €7.41 Trillion | -0.32% |
| 2022-03-31 | €7.43 Trillion | +9.82% |
| 2021-03-31 | €6.77 Trillion | +19.74% |
| 2020-03-31 | €5.65 Trillion | -2.43% |
| 2019-03-31 | €5.79 Trillion | +0.49% |
| 2018-03-31 | €5.76 Trillion | +11.91% |
| 2017-03-31 | €5.15 Trillion | +2.14% |
| 2016-03-31 | €5.04 Trillion | -4.55% |
| 2015-03-31 | €5.28 Trillion | +18.93% |
| 2014-03-31 | €4.44 Trillion | -- |
